Last year Kevin Allred was working as an adjunct lecturer at Rutgers' New Brunswick campus. He made national news after his rants on Twitter about gun control and flag burning. It led to police coming to his home and taking him to Bellevue Hospital for a psych eval. He passed, but was nonetheless put on administrative leave and forced to stop teaching classes.

One of the tweets that led to this read, "Will the 2nd amendment be as cool when I buy a gun and start shooting at random white people or no ...?" He posted this the day after Trump's victory. A student complained which brought about the scrutiny.

Now Kevin Allred is back in the news.

He was scheduled to start teaching at Montclair State University but the plug was pulled on his latest gig because of another tweet. This one read, "Trump is a f-----g joke. This is all a sham. I wish someone would just shoot him outright."

The tweet has since been deleted.
